Unlock the Power of Distributed Systems with Apache ZooKeeper Configuration Services

In today’s fast-paced digital landscape, businesses are increasingly relying on distributed systems to manage their data and applications. However, with the complexity of these systems comes the challenge of maintaining configuration consistency and coordination among various components. This is where Apache ZooKeeper Configuration Services come into play, offering a robust solution for managing distributed applications effectively.

What is Apache ZooKeeper?

Apache ZooKeeper is an open-source project designed to provide a centralized service for maintaining configuration information, naming, providing distributed synchronization, and providing group services. It acts as a reliable coordination service for distributed applications, ensuring that they can communicate and function seamlessly.

Why Choose Apache ZooKeeper Configuration Services?

When it comes to managing distributed systems, the importance of configuration management cannot be overstated. Here are some compelling reasons to consider Apache ZooKeeper Configuration Services:

  • Centralized Configuration Management: ZooKeeper allows you to manage configuration settings in a centralized manner, reducing the risk of inconsistencies across different nodes in your distributed system.
  • High Availability: With ZooKeeper, you can achieve high availability for your applications. It is designed to be fault-tolerant, ensuring that your configuration data remains accessible even in the event of node failures.
  • Real-time Updates: ZooKeeper supports real-time updates to configuration data, allowing your applications to adapt quickly to changes without downtime.
  • Scalability: As your business grows, so does the complexity of your distributed systems. ZooKeeper is built to scale, making it an ideal choice for businesses of all sizes.

Key Features of Apache ZooKeeper Configuration Services

Apache ZooKeeper Configuration Services come packed with features that enhance the management of distributed systems:

  1. Data Consistency: ZooKeeper ensures strong consistency guarantees, meaning that all clients see the same data at the same time, which is crucial for maintaining the integrity of your applications.
  2. Watch Mechanism: The watch mechanism allows clients to register for notifications on changes to specific data nodes, enabling them to react promptly to configuration changes.

How Apache ZooKeeper Works

At its core, ZooKeeper operates on a simple data model that consists of nodes, known as znodes. These znodes can store data and can be organized hierarchically, similar to a file system. Clients interact with ZooKeeper through a simple API, allowing them to read and write data, set watches, and manage their configurations effortlessly.

The ZooKeeper ensemble, which consists of multiple ZooKeeper servers, ensures that the service remains available and reliable. When a client makes a request, it communicates with one of the servers in the ensemble, which then processes the request and returns the result. This architecture not only enhances performance but also provides fault tolerance.

Use Cases for Apache ZooKeeper Configuration Services

Apache ZooKeeper is widely used across various industries and applications. Here are some common use cases:

  • Configuration Management: Manage application configurations across multiple environments, ensuring consistency and reducing manual errors.
  • Service Discovery: Enable services to find and communicate with each other dynamically, enhancing the overall efficiency of distributed applications.
  • Distributed Locking: Implement distributed locks to prevent race conditions and ensure that critical sections of code are executed by only one instance at a time.

Conclusion

In an era where businesses are increasingly dependent on distributed systems, the need for reliable configuration management has never been greater. Apache ZooKeeper Configuration Services provide a powerful solution that enhances the coordination and management of distributed applications. With its centralized configuration management, high availability, and real-time updates, ZooKeeper empowers businesses to operate efficiently and effectively.

If you’re looking to streamline your distributed systems and ensure seamless communication among components, consider leveraging Apache ZooKeeper Configuration Services. With its robust features and proven track record, ZooKeeper is the key to unlocking the full potential of your distributed applications.

For more information on how Primeo Group can help you implement Apache ZooKeeper Configuration Services, contact us today!

Unlock Peak Business Performance Today!

Let’s Talk Now!

  • ✅ Global Accessibility 24/7
  • ✅ No-Cost Quote and Proposal
  • ✅ Guaranteed Satisfaction

🤑 New client? Test our services with a 15% discount.
🏷️ Simply mention the promo code .
⏳ Act fast! Special offer available for 3 days.

WhatsApp
WhatsApp
Telegram
Telegram
Skype
Skype
Messenger
Messenger
Contact Us
Contact
Free Guide
Checklist
Unlock the secrets to unlimited success!
Whether you are building and improving a brand, product, service, an entire business, or even your personal reputation, ...
Download our Free Exclusive Checklist now and achieve your desired results.
Unread Message